Battling Water Damage and Mold Remediation
Dealing with water damage can be a stressful experience. When water enters your home, it's crucial to act swiftly in order to minimize the extent of damage. Mold can quickly grow after water intrusion, posing health risks and affecting your home's structure. Professional mold remediation play a vital role in eliminating mold and restoring your house to a safe and habitable condition.
A comprehensive water damage and mold remediation process typically encompasses several steps:
* **Inspection**: A thorough inspection is performed to identify the scope of the damage, such as the type of water intrusion and any affected areas.
* **Water Extraction**: Any standing water must be extracted as quickly as possible to avoid further damage.
* **Drying**: Proper drying is essential to avoid mold growth. Dehumidifiers and fans are often used to enhance air flow and diminish moisture levels.
* **Mold Remediation**: Trained professionals shall remediate the affected areas, eliminating mold growth and repairing any damaged materials.

Hidden Threats from Water Damaged Mold
Water damage can quickly lead to a dangerous situation in your home if you don't act fast. One primary threats is mold growth. Mold thrives in damp environments, and even small amounts of water can provide the perfect conditions for it to flourish. This insidious problem doesn't just affect your home's structure; it can also pose a serious threat against your health.
- Microscopic mold particles are so tiny that they can easily become airborne and be breathed in. This can cause a variety of health problems such as sneezing, coughing, wheezing, and skin irritation.
- Certain types of mold are even more dangerous. They can produce toxins called mycotoxins that can cause severe illness if inhaled or ingested. Symptoms can range from headaches and fatigue to liver damage
Identifying and repairing water damage quickly is essential to prevent mold growth and protect your health. If you suspect you have a mold problem, it's crucial to contact a qualified professional for inspection and removal.
Understanding the Health Impacts of Mold Growth
Mold growth can pose a significant threat to human health. When mold spores are inhaled, they can trigger allergic reactions, leading to symptoms such as coughing, sneezing, and wheezing. In some cases, mold exposure can even cause dangerous health problems, including asthma attacks, infections, and in rare instances, toxic mold poisoning. It's essential to identify and address mold growth promptly to safeguard your well-being.
